#d257d4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d257d4 is composed of 82.4% red, 34.1% green and 83.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.9% cyan, 59% magenta, 0%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 299 degrees, a saturation of 59.2% and a lightness of 58.6%. #d257d4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aeff with #a500a9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

Shades and Tints of #d257d4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fcf3fc is the lightest one.
